Responsible Gaming and Platform Integrity
A cornerstone of any reputable online gaming platform is a steadfast commitment to responsible gaming practices. This goes beyond simply complying with regulatory requirements; it’s about actively promoting a safe and enjoyable gaming environment for all players. This includes providing t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Platforms should also offer information and support for players who may be struggling with problem gambling, directing them to relevant helplines and support groups. Transparent and honest communication about the risks associated with gambling is essential. The implementation of age verification measures is critical to prevent underage gambling.
Maintaining platform integrity is equally important. This requires rigorous testing and auditing of games to ensure fairness and randomness. Transparent odds and payouts are essential for building trust with players. Robust security measures must be in place to prevent fraud and collusion. Compliance with all applicable laws and regulations is non-negotiable. The platform’s policies regarding responsible gaming and platform integrity should be clearly stated and easily accessible to all players. Regularly reviewing and updating these policies is essential to ensure they remain effective and relevant. A proactive approach to identifying and addressing potential issues is crucial for maintaining a safe and trustworthy gaming environment.
Implementing Age Verification and KYC Procedures
Robust age verification and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ures are crucial for ensuring platform integrity and protecting vulnerable individuals. Age verification typically involves requesting documentation such as a copy of a driver’s license or passport to confirm a player’s date of birth. KYC procedures require players to provide additional information to verify their identity and address, helping to prevent fraud and money laundering. These procedures may involve requesting proof of address, such as a utility bill or bank statement. The collection and storage of personal information must be handled in accordance with strict data privacy regulations.
Implementing these procedures can be complex, but it’s an essential investment in the long-term sustainability of the platform. By verifying the age and identity of players, the platform can prevent underage gambling and ensure that all transactions are legitimate. This not only protects the platform from legal repercussions but also fosters a more secure and trustworthy gaming environment for all users. The integration of automated KYC solutions can streamline the verification process and reduce the risk of human error. This demonstrates a commitment to responsible gaming practices and platform integrity.
